在Django模型中,一个非常基本的查询失败可能有以下几个原因:
python manage.py makemigrations
和python manage.py migrate
命令来确保模型定义已经同步到数据库中。filter()
、exclude()
、get()
等方法。try-except
语句来捕获并处理可能发生的异常。总结起来,查询在Django模型上失败可能是由于数据库连接问题、模型定义问题、查询条件错误、数据库数据问题或者异常处理问题导致的。需要逐一排查这些可能的原因,并进行相应的修复。如果问题仍然存在,可以考虑查阅Django官方文档或者向Django社区寻求帮助。
DB TALK 技术分享会
TVP技术夜未眠
serverless days
云+社区技术沙龙[第18期]
北极星训练营
Elastic 中国开发者大会
云+社区开发者大会(杭州站)
云+社区技术沙龙[第10期]
领取专属 10元无门槛券
手把手带您无忧上云